Transaction 45d62aa14ef76619c5354cbfd61130bb685ba7738d94a4c498624cd64918bc0e
1 Input
1 Output
-
45d62aa14ef76619c5354cbfd61130bb685ba7738d94a4c498624cd64918bc0e:0
- value
- 180000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 9553415139e01922405fc8eede4b15500c6db2b0 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1EcZRFbbteyXccbC1vfvWrkNGjAjGaxTkP